A law firm is evaluating the delivery of two courier delivery services in Cape Town. They believe that there is a difference between the average delivery times for the two career services. To investigate this matter further, the firm decides to use both courier services daily over a two month for deliveries to similar destinations. The delivery times for each Courier servers are recorded over the two month period. It is found that Courier 1 was used by the firm 12 times and the average delivery time was 43 minutes with a standard deviation of 12 minutes. Courier to was used 15 times, and the average delivery time was 36 minutes with a standard deviation of 8 minutes. Construct a 95% confidence interval for the difference in the true mean delivery times for Courier 1 and 2 (rounded off to two decimals).
